Summary
eqd-28 is missing an else clause.
The rule today is: " eqd-28 (Mandatory) Context: EquityMultipleExercise (complex type) If integralMultipleExercise is present, (minimumNumberOfOptions / integralMultipleExercise) must be a positive integer. Comment: When integral multiple exercise is present, minimum number of options exercised must be a positive integer multiple. "
The solution is to elevate the "if" clause to a condition on the context. : " eqd-28 (Mandatory) Context: EquityMultipleExercise (complex type)[integralMultipleExercise] minimumNumberOfOptions modulo integralMultipleExercise is 0. Comment: When integral multiple exercise is present, minimum number of options exercised must be a positive integer multiple. "
NB The expression "(minimumNumberOfOptions / integralMultipleExercise)" is unclear. It looks like an XPath expression to many.

The issue raised here is the missing “else” clause. Rewording is good, but it won’t fix the missing “else” clause.
The business question here for the EQDWG is in which circumstances does the rule apply:
1. For all EquityMultipleExercise
2. For all EquityMultipleExercise that have an integralMultipleExercise
My proposal is that the second case is the correct business condition, and I ask the WG to verify this.

It’s nice if the validation rules have an executable expression, however:
(1) XQuery is not the only possible expression of a rule
(2) Some rules cannot be conveniently (or even practically) expressed in XQuery
(3) The executable expression should not take precedence over the text description, which leaves the choice of executable form open to the implementer. This is consistent with the principle of FpML as an open standard.
Placing undue emphasis on a particular executable expression risks obfuscating, rather than clarifying, the interpretation of the rule.
